This antique specimen is beautifully decorated with turned wood parts. This stool has been disassembled and then cleaned, restored where needed and coated with polish. The metal spindle turns smoothly back and forth. The seat of this stool is adjustable in height from a minimum of 63 cm to a maximum of 78 cm. This stool has a beautiful patina with here and there different colors of paint on the frame and seat. See less
